- If You Blended Up Everyone, Youd Make a Meatball That Fits . . .
Taking into account a worldwide population of 7 88 billion people, a human density of 985 kg m3 (about 61 5 lb ft3), and an average human weight of 62 kg (almost 137 lbs), the human goo sphere is about 1 kilometer (0 62 miles) wide That's a meatball that is about two-thirds of a mile wide or the equivalent of three Eiffel Towers
